I caught the outline of your breasts
from beneath your Halloween costume
I knew you were falling in love with me
for no man could have
noticed
the movement of your chest in his
imagination
It was a breaking away from your unusual
modesty
for me and me alone
through which you stamped on my
formless
desire
the incomparable and decisive outline
of your breasts
like two deep fossil shells
that stayed all night and
probably forever
Leonard Cohen
